Post by Dowster »

I use AVG and Avast, but for spyware go with Spybot search and destroy

with the others they provide a limited free service, and although it's sufficient their main objective is to also get people to upgrade to the premium. Spybot on the other hand is made and maintained by a bunch of guys who were generally pissed off that people should have to pay money just to keep their computers safe from malicious crap, even when I bought my last laptop that came with a 1 year subscription to Nortons most expensive package. It was still able to find and remove things that Norton couldn't

http://www.safer-networking.org/en/index.html

Been using it since 2004 and the only thing I ever saw about payment (aside from the option to oder a CD with a personal version of Spybot from their website) is the info at the top of the download page

"We believe that privacy is a personal right, not a consumer good that needs to be bought. We want to base our decisions on matters of privacy and security only, not commercial gain. We also believe in free choice.

Spybot-S&D is maintained by a team of people very dedicated to privacy issues, many of which are working full-time on analysing masses of new threats each week, and the response time from our support team is better than that of many a commercial vendor. Sometimes we even have to defend our decision to protect your privacy in court. All these things are not without cost to us.

As a compromise, we would appreciate it if you would honour our efforts with a moderate donation. As a private customer, you are free to not give us anything for using Spybot-S&D to its fullest extent, but any donation will directly support our teams effort
s to provide you with a top grade anti-malware solution, and secure our continuous operation and your freedom of choice."


I think that message is somewhere within the prgram istelf too, but nowhere that you easily notice it, and it never pops up or reminds you
